是的,科学上网 自建 可以实现。本文将以通俗易懂的方式,带你从需求分析、技术选型、架构设计到落地部署、维护与优化,覆盖个人、家庭和小型团队的场景,帮助你理解自建 VPN 的真正要点、成本与风险,并提供实操清单。若你希望更快速上手、即刻有现成方案,也可以考虑商用 VPN 服务,下面文中也会简要对比两者的优劣,并给出实用的选择建议。顺便提一句,如果你想要现成的商用 VPN 方案以快速上手,看看 NordVPN 的服务吧;
这是一种成熟、覆盖广、体验相对稳定的替代方案。下面是本篇文章可直接参考的资源清单(不点击的文本形式):国家互联网信息办公室与网络安全相关法规、OpenVPN 官方文档、WireGuard 官方文档、IPsec 相关资料、云服务商的 VPN 部署案例、以及常见家庭网络设备的配置手册等。Useful URLs and Resources: 国家网络安全法 – china.gov.cn, 互联网信息服务管理办法 – cic.gov.cn, OpenVPN 官方文档 – openvpn.net, WireGuard 官方文档 – www.wireguard.com, Linux 下的 VPN 部署指南 – wiki.archlinux.org, 家庭路由器 VPN 配置 – openwrt.org, 云服务器购买与配置指南 – cloud.tencent.com, 远程办公与隐私保护策略 – engadget.com.
在开始前,先给出一个简短的路线图,帮助你快速定位关键信息:
- 为什么要自建 VPN,以及自建的优缺点
- 常用协议对比:WireGuard、OpenVPN、IPsec
- 架构设计要点:分离隧道、DNS 泄漏、日志策略、鉴权
- 部署步骤清单(从零到上线)以及成本对比
- 安全性、隐私保护与合规要点
- 维护与运维要点
- 常见问题解答
为什么要自建 VPN?自建 VPN 的优缺点
自建 VPN 的核心在于对网络访问的控制和隐私保护。它不是万能药,但在特定场景下,能让你更灵活地实现“科学上网”的需求。下面给出关键点,帮助你快速判断是否适合自建。
-
优势
- 完全控权:数据在你掌控的服务器上经过加密传输,隐私和安全性可控性更高。
- 成本可控:长期使用成本低于持续付费的商用 VPN,尤其在多人、长期使用场景。
- 自定义能力:可以按需搭建分离隧道、企业级访问控制、自定义日志策略、与内网资源打通等。
- 学习与可移植性:学习曲线有助于你未来在多种场景中快速自建或排错。
-
局限
- 运维成本:需要你或团队定期维护、更新、监控与故障排除。
- 硬件/网络要求:对带宽、延迟、上行能力有要求,家用网络可能不足以支撑高并发。
- 合规与风险:不同地区对自建 VPN 的使用有法规约束,需要明确用途与边界。
- 上线速度与稳定性:相比成熟商用服务,初期上线和稳定性需要更多测试与优化。
小结:如果你需要对接自有资源、对隐私有高要求,且愿意投入时间维护,自建 VPN 是值得一试的选项;如果你追求“一键上线、稳定性极强、免维护”,商用 VPN 可能更省心。
自建 VPN 的核心技术与对比
在自建方案中,选择合适的协议是决定性能、稳定性和安全性的关键。常见的协议与要点如下。 翻墙连接外网:完整指南|VPN、代理、加密、速度测试、隐私保护与常见问题
- WireGuard
- 优点:简单、快速、代码量小、性能卓越;易于部署和维护,能提供良好的隧道效率。
- 适用场景:个人、家庭、小型团队,尤其对移动端友好,耗电低、延迟低。
- OpenVPN
- 优点:成熟稳健、跨平台兼容性好、可自定义的 ACL 与日志策略;对穿透和兼容性有较好效果。
- 适用场景:对兼容性和自定义需求较高的场景,老设备可能仍需要它。
- IPsec
- 优点:多协议支持、广泛支持,常用于企业场景、与现有网络设备对接容易。
- 适用场景:对现有网络设备有 IPsec 需求、需要与其他厂商设备协同的场景。
- DNS 与隐私保护
- 重要性:VPN 不仅是“隧道”,还要防止 DNS 泄漏,保证对域名请求的解析在隧道内完成。
- 日志与监控
- 守则:尽量采用最小日志策略,确保在需要排错时仍有足够线索,而不过度记录个人信息。
架构设计与部署路径
一个清晰的架构能让自建 VPN 更易维护、扩展,且在遇到网络波动时更具韧性。
- 架构要点
- 分离隧道与内部资源:外部访问通过 VPN,内部资源保持原有访问控制,避免暴露。
- DNS 泄漏防护:强制通过 VPN 的 DNS 解析,或使用私有/受控的 DNS 配置。
- 鉴权与证书管理:采用强认证机制,定期轮换密钥和证书。
- 防火墙与端口策略:只对必要端口放行,限制暴露面,启用防护规则。
- 日志策略与隐私:记录必要的连接日志用于排错,但避免收集超出用途的个人信息。
- 常见部署路径
- 家庭场景:使用树莓派、低功耗 PC 或商用路由器(支持 OpenWrt/LEDE)搭建 WireGuard/OpenVPN。
- 小型团队:云服务器(如 VPS/云主机)+ WireGuard,配合访问控制和分组策略。
- 企业场景:自建网关设备、集中身份认证、零信任架构的初步落地,以及对接现有的安全策略。
部署前的准备工作
- 需求梳理
- 使用场景:个人/家庭/远程工作/学术研究等
- 需要覆盖的设备数量与地点
- 需要哪些资源(媒体服务器、远程桌面、内部服务等)
- 硬件与网络评估
- 上行带宽:VPN 流量通常对上行带宽有较高要求
- 延迟敏感应用:视频会议、实时协作需要更低的端到端延迟
- 家用路由器 vs 云服务器:云服务器更易扩展,家用设备对电力与室内温度有要求
- 安全策略设计
- 鉴权机制、密钥轮换周期、日志策略、备用方案
部署步骤(从零到上线的实操清单)
- 第一步:明确需求与预算
- 确定你需要覆盖的设备、使用场景和成本边界。
- 第二步:选择服务器与网络环境
- 云服务器:选择靠近你实际使用地的区域,确保带宽和稳定性
- 本地设备:如树莓派、NAS、家用路由器(需支持 VPN 服务)
- 第三步:选择并安装 VPN 软件
- 依据你更熟悉的系统和设备,选择 WireGuard(推荐初学者)或 OpenVPN
- 第四步:生成证书、密钥与配置
- 为客户端和服务端生成密钥,配置服务器端私钥、公钥,建立证书信任链
- 第五步:配置路由、防火墙和端口
- 打开必要端口、设置 NAT、确保隧道内的流量正确路由
- 第六步:客户端配置与分发
- 生成/导出客户端配置文件,移动到需要连接 VPN 的设备,确保客户端能连接
- 第七步:测试与调优
- 测试连接、速度、稳定性、DNS 安全性、分离隧道等
- 第八步:上线后的维护与监控
- 设置自动重启、定期更新、监控带宽与错误日志
安全性与隐私保护要点
- 加密与鉴权
- 使用现代加密算法(如 ChaCha20-Poly1305/AES-256-GCM)及强认证方法
- 日志策略
- 最小化日志,尽可能不记录个人敏感信息,保留排错所需的最小数据
- DNS 安全
- 将 DNS 请求统一走 VPN,或使用受信任的私有 DNS,避免 DNS 泄漏
- 漏洞与更新
- 及时更新 VPN 软件、操作系统与路由器固件,修补已知漏洞
- 访问控制
- 对不同设备设置不同的访问权限,避免横向移动带来的风险
成本对比与性能考量
- 硬件成本
- 云服务器按月计费,按带宽和流量计费;本地设备一次性投入,后续电费与维护成本需要估算
- 带宽成本
- VPN 流量会占用上行带宽,带宽越高,峰值时延越低,但成本也越高
- 维护成本
- 自建要定期维护、更新、备份,越复杂的场景越需要投入时间
- 性能对比
- WireGuard 在多数场景下提供更低延迟和更高吞吐量的表现,OpenVPN 在跨平台兼容和穿透方面仍有优势
示例场景对比
- 个人研究/绕过地理限制的小范围使用,选择 WireGuard,搭建在家用设备或云服务器上,侧重低延迟和易维护
- 家庭多设备上网需求,需考虑多设备并发,优先云服务器 + WireGuard,配合防火墙规则
- 小型团队远程工作,需分组访问和权限控制,可在云服务器上部署 OpenVPN 或 WireGuard,结合网关 ACL
与商用 VPN 的对比要点
- 自建 VPN 的最大优势在于控制权和长期成本,缺点是需要持续维护、可能面临合规风险和稳定性挑战
- 商用 VPN 的优势是上线快、稳定性高、隐私策略透明度更容易被信任,但成本随用户数增加而显著上升,且对自定义控制有限
- 选择时可按需求权衡:如果你需要对内网资源访问、个性化策略和长期成本控制,自建方案更具吸引力;若追求“即刻可用、最低运维成本”,商用 VPN 可能更合适
常见误区与常见坑
- 误区:自建 VPN 就一定比商用 VPN 更安全
- 实际上,安全性取决于实现细节、配置、更新频率以及运维能力,而不是单纯的“自建”二字。
- 误区:只要有隧道就完事
- 需要综合考虑 DNS 安全、日志策略、分离隧道、访问控制等多维度。
- 常见坑:忽视 DNS 泄漏、暴露管理界面、未设置证书轮换、口令简单易破解
常见问题(FAQ)
自建 VPN 是否合法吗?
自建 VPN 的合法性取决于当地法律法规,以及你的用途与访问对象。通常用于个人隐私保护、远程办公等正当用途是可以的,但在某些区域可能有额外监管要求,避免用于违法活动。
自建 VPN 的安全性如何提升?
通过使用强加密、定期密钥轮换、最小化日志、强鉴权、分离隧道、DNS 走隧道、更新补丁等手段来提升安全性。
WireGuard 和 OpenVPN 哪个更适合自建?
对新手和追求高性能的用户,WireGuard 往往更简单高效;需要广泛兼容性与自定义策略时,OpenVPN 仍然可靠。
家庭自建需要哪些硬件?
树莓派、小型 PC、路由器(如支持 OpenWrt 的设备)或云服务器均可,核心看上行带宽与设备稳定性。 Ios翻墙clash:在 iPhone 上用 Clash 实现翻墙的完整指南与实战技巧
如何避免 DNS 泄漏?
确保所有 DNS 请求通过 VPN 隧道解析,或使用 DNS 解析服务提供商的隐私保护方案,并开启 DNS 泄漏检测。
如何实现分离隧道?
将指定设备的流量走 VPN,其他流量直连,具体实现依赖你使用的协议与客户端配置。
自建 VPN 的成本大概是多少?
初期投入包括设备或云服务器成本、带宽费用、软件与证书管理时间成本。长期来看,云服务器按月计费和带宽成本相对稳定,硬件投入一次性。
如何保护我的隐私?
使用强加密、最小化日志、定期更换密钥、限制对外暴露的管理端口,确保设备安全,定期备份配置与密钥。
如何排错 VPN 连接问题?
检查防火墙、端口、证书、客户端配置、路由表、DNS 设置、服务器日志,以及网络连通性;逐步排除可以定位问题所在。 Win10自带vpn怎么用:Windows 10 内置VPN配置教程、协议对比、使用场景与常见问题全解析
自建 VPN 是否适合企业级扩展?
可以,但需要更完整的身份认证、访问控制、审计、备份、灾难恢复等能力,通常需要配合企业级网关与策略。
是否应该把自建 VPN 与现有网络安全架构整合?
是的,建议考虑把自建 VPN 作为远程接入的一部分,结合零信任、身份认证、端点安全等策略,提升整体安全性。
Useful URLs and Resources: 国家网络安全法 – china.gov.cn, 互联网信息服务管理办法 – cic.gov.cn, OpenVPN 官方文档 – openvpn.net, WireGuard 官方文档 – www.wireguard.com, Linux 下的 VPN 部署指南 – wiki.archlinux.org, 家庭路由器 VPN 配置 – openwrt.org, 云服务器购买与配置指南 – cloud.tencent.com, 远程办公与隐私保护策略 – engadget.com
好用的梯子推荐翻墙:在中国境内高效稳定的VPN选型、速度测试、隐私保护与合规使用指南